Hyundai Buys Tribeca Office Building
Hyundai purchased newly completed 15 Laight Street for its offices and a ground-floor car showroom. Photo: Carl Glassman/Tribeca Trib
Hyundai Motor Group is the buyer of 15 Laight Street, the recently completed 8-story office building at the corner of Varick. According to GlobeStreet, the Korea-based automaker paid $275 million for the 108,000 square-foot property, formerly the site of a movie theater and Tribeca Film Festival screening venue. The Vanbarton-developed building, designed by Gensler, will house offices and a ground-door car showroom.
